  • Specification

    Product Description

    Human TCEB3 partial ORF ( NP_003189, 81 a.a. - 190 a.a.) recombinant protein with GST-tag at N-terminal.

    Sequence

    NAEPDEQDFEKSNSRKRPRDALQKEEEMEGDYQETWKATGSRSYSPDHRQKKHRKLSELERPHKVSHGHERRDERKRCHRMSPTYSSDPESSDYGHVQSPPSCTSPHQMY

    Host

    Wheat Germ (in vitro)

    Theoretical MW (kDa)

    37.84

    Preparation Method

    in vitro wheat germ expression system

    Purification

    Glutathione Sepharose 4 Fast Flow

    Quality Control Testing

    12.5% SDS-PAGE Stained with Coomassie Blue.

    Storage Buffer

    50 mM Tris-HCI, 10 mM reduced Glutathione, pH=8.0 in the elution buffer.

    Storage Instruction

    Store at -80°C. Aliquot to avoid repeated freezing and thawing.

    Note

    Best use within three months from the date of receipt of this protein.

    Gene Summary

    This gene encodes the protein elongin A, which is a subunit of the transcription factor B (SIII) complex. The SIII complex is composed of elongins A/A2, B and C. It activates elongation by RNA polymerase II by suppressing transient pausing of the polymerase at many sites within transcription units. Elongin A functions as the transcriptionally active component of the SIII complex, whereas elongins B and C are regulatory subunits. Elongin A2 is specifically expressed in the testis, and capable of forming a stable complex with elongins B and C. The von Hippel-Lindau tumor suppressor protein binds to elongins B and C, and thereby inhibits transcription elongation. [provided by RefSeq
